Key Ceremony Checklist — Item 7: Verify the signing key for the Lanewick address autocomplete widget before rotation. Confirm the widget's suggestion endpoint on the Torvale staging cluster returns signed manifests, and that both custodians from the Merrin support desk have witnessed the seal being broken. Record the ceremony timestamp in the ledger binder. Once verification completes, the recovery passphrase must be transcribed exactly as displayed on the offline terminal, which is shown below.

strongbox words: oliael-gilax-lamael

## Artifact Signing — SDK Parity Notes (Weekly Sync)

Kestrel SDK for Android reached parity with the Swift client this sprint: offline queueing, batched telemetry, and retry semantics now match. Both SDKs ship as signed artifacts from the same pipeline. Remaining gap: background sync throttling, targeted next sprint. Verify both release bundles before tagging. Both artifacts validate against the shared signing key below.

signing key of kawig-fafog = bky19_6Fypv1qws7J8qJtaYjX

Subject: Websocket reconnect bug — heads up

Welcome to the rotation. Known issue: Larkspur clients drop websockets after token refresh and reconnect in a tight loop, hammering the Bramblegate edge tier. Security angle: reconnects can replay stale auth tokens, so treat any spike as potentially interesting. Mitigation is to bump the backoff config and recycle the affected gateway pods. Don't patch the client yourself. Full analysis, token-handling notes, and the tracking ticket are on the incident page.

dashboard of taduf-yagap = https://confluence.tolvaqsys.internal/display/display/projects/display